Durham Police Department Robbery Response
The Durham Police Department appreciates our Latino community partners for helping us to continue to spread the word about the unfortunate robberies impacting the Hispanic community.
Here is how we are working to put an end to the crime and make our most vulnerable residents feel safe.
I. Media Awareness
a. We have used a contractor with the city to translate our press releases in Spanish to post on our social media pages including Facebook, Twitter & YouTube.
b. Our Hispanic liaison officer has recorded a video message to the Hispanic community in Spanish informing them about the incidents and providing a list of tips to help them to keep safe. The video has also been posted on our social media pages and website and will be shared with the media.
c. Our Public Affairs Unit is sending out information to our Spanish-speaking TV, radio, and print media outlets to get the messaging out to their viewers and the public.
II. Law Enforcement Community Involvement
a. Our Hispanic liaison officer is speaking with Hispanic church leaders so that they can get the message out to their congregations.
b. Our Spanish-speaking officers will be in the community to pass out flyers to businesses (while maintaining social distancing) and to post them in areas targeted by the suspects.
c. Our Hispanic liaison officer and officers from the Community Services Division are contacting Hispanic leaders to share the message with their groups and neighborhoods.
III. Police Action
a. We are increasing patrols in the area and the Durham Police Department patrol officers are monitoring the hot spots where the crimes are taking place.
b. Our victim services employees are constantly in communications with the victims and ensuring that they are informed and staying updated on their individual cases.
c. Our investigators are following up on leads and putting resources together to identify the suspects.
